How Do Hydrocarbon Solvent Vacuum Cleaning Systems Work?

  • Under vacuum conditions, hydrocarbons solvent serve as the cleaning medium, they can deeply penetrate and dissolve oil stains and impurities on the surface of workpieces during the cleaning process. For hardware parts, stamped parts, and die-cast parts with complex structures—due to their irregular shapes, blind holes, etc.—cleaning fluids cannot easily penetrate these areas under normal pressure.
  • In a vacuum environment, air trapped in the blind holes and recesses of the workpiece is expelled. Coupled with thecavitation effect generated by ultrasonic waves, it becomes easier to strip off grease, dust, wax, and other contaminants from the surface of the cleaning parts.
  • In a vacuum environment, the boiling point of liquids is reduced; by utilizing the “Vacuum boiling effct,” the liquid in blind holes and recesses accelerates the rapid drying of the workpiece, thereby significantly enhancing the cleaning effect.
  • Hydrocarbons solvent can be recovered through distillation using vacuum technology and recycled, achieving zero emissions, reducing cleaning costs, and making it one of the most advanced cleaning technologies available.

Why Precision Hardware Makers Choose Solvent (Hydrocarbon) Ultrasonic Cleaners?

  • The reason is that cutting oil is added during cutting, drilling, and milling processes in hardware production, leaving substantial oil residue on the surface of hardware parts.
  • Solvent (Hydrocarbon) cleaners, however, deliver the best and most efficient oil removal results. Crucially, hydrocarbon cleaning solvents can be regenerated, recycled, and reused indefinitely .
  • Solvent (Hydrocarbon) cleaning washer are equipped with a distillation and regeneration function, eliminating the need for cleaning fluid discharge. This aligns perfectly with the demands of today’s eco-friendly cleaning practices.
  • For the environmentally conscious hardware processing industry, this represents a significant advantage.

Equipment Cleaning Process Flow:

1st-Stage Hydrocarbon Spray & Rinse  → Vacuum Ultrasonic Cleaning → Cleaning Fluid Draining → 2nd-Stage Hydrocarbon Spray Cleaning → Vacuum Ultrasonic Cleaning → Vapor Cleaning → Vacuum Drying → Unloading
